Q: What is XR16C854IQ-F? A: XR16C854IQ-F is a quad universal asynchronous receiver/transmitter (UART) with 128-byte FIFOs, designed for high-performance PC applications.
Q: What are the key features of XR16C854IQ-F? A: The key features include four UART channels, 128-byte FIFOs, support for data rates up to 3 Mbps, and compatibility with various operating voltages.
Q: What are the typical applications of XR16C854IQ-F? A: XR16C854IQ-F is commonly used in applications such as industrial automation, embedded systems, networking equipment, and communication devices.
Q: How many UART channels does XR16C854IQ-F support? A: XR16C854IQ-F supports four independent UART channels, allowing simultaneous communication with multiple devices.
Q: What is the purpose of the 128-byte FIFOs in XR16C854IQ-F? A: The 128-byte FIFOs help in buffering incoming and outgoing data, reducing the risk of data loss and improving overall system performance.
Q: What is the maximum data rate supported by XR16C854IQ-F? A: XR16C854IQ-F supports data rates up to 3 Mbps, making it suitable for high-speed communication requirements.
Q: Can XR16C854IQ-F operate at different voltage levels? A: Yes, XR16C854IQ-F is compatible with various operating voltages, typically ranging from 3.3V to 5V, providing flexibility in system design.
Q: Does XR16C854IQ-F support flow control? A: Yes, XR16C854IQ-F supports hardware flow control using RTS/CTS signals, allowing efficient data transfer between devices.
Q: Is XR16C854IQ-F compatible with different communication protocols? A: Yes, XR16C854IQ-F is compatible with popular communication protocols such as RS-232, RS-422, and RS-485, making it versatile for various applications.
Q: Can XR16C854IQ-F be used in both full-duplex and half-duplex communication modes? A: Yes, XR16C854IQ-F can be configured to operate in both full-duplex and half-duplex modes, depending on the specific application requirements.
